CVE-2024-9945: Limited Information Disclosure in GoAnywhere MFT Prior to 7.7.0

An information-disclosure vulnerability exists in Fortra's GoAnywhere MFT application prior to version 7.7.0 that allows external access to the resources in certain admin root folders.
Affected Software
1 affected component
Fortra GoAnywhere MFT<7.7.0
Remediation
Information
Upgrade to GoAnywhere 7.7.0 or higher.
